The shield is quite a trap because the knockback can easily push you into the lava and you lose a ton of stamina so that you won't be able to counterattack the 3-4 times you could after a roll.
Oh and never lock on in that fight, unless you're a caster (or archer). It makes the fight a lot harder.
He also has different height levels of the fire breath, and sometimes he will lower his head right to the edge of the arena as he does it and you can actually run to the left side of his face (your right if you are facing him directly) and melee his face for nice damage without getting hit. This is risky though so do it at your own risk.
One more thing about the safe spot is that sometimes instead of spamming breath if you are just 100% camping there without trying to bait out his physical attacks he might do his hand laser beam attack which can reach you there or more often he will dive in the lava and reappear closer to you making the fire breath safe spot obsolete once he is that close. So trying a ranged 100% camp cheese method in that safe spot is I would say more risky than baiting out his physical attacks.
